The Village Company manufactures bath products including Sesame Street and Mr. Bubble. We were sent the awesome Sesame Street Foam Soap, Sesame Street Finger Paints, and Mr. Bubble Extra Gentle 3-in-1. We have had a great time watching our little guy enjoy his bath while getting clean!

The Sesame Street Foam Soap was a total winner with Toddler Boy from the first moment we squirted the foamy goodness on his hands! The Foam Soap floats on water and stays put on body until you’re ready to wash. Because the foam stays put, I like that it is easy for Toddler Boy to wash himself without wasting any. Available in fruity scents, the smell is a tad strong for my taste but it was loads of fun.

The Sesame Street Finger Paints come in a set of three primary colors. The containers of paint are a good size and last for quite a while even with lots of play- we’ve been playing with them for a month and they are still half full. I’ve enjoyed playing with the Paints with Toddler Boy because we’ve been able to mix colors and learn “yellow and blue makes green.” In addition to painting himself, Toddler Boy painted all over the tub and it washed away very easily with absolutely no residue or hint of color. The one negative we experience with the Finger Paints is that Toddler Boy has a hard time squeezing the paint out of the containers by himself. It takes a bit more strength than he can manage.
Finally, the Mr. Bubble 3-in-1 is body wash, shampoo and bubble bath! My husband usually fills the tub and prepares bath and the first time he used the Mr. Bubble 3-in-1 he immediately noticed all the bubbles! The Mr. Bubble seriously made more bubbles than any other bubble bath we’ve used. In addition to the bubble fun, I love that this is an all in one product for a child’s bath. We used the shampoo and body wash on both Toddler Boy and Baby Girl with ease. It has a nice, mild scent and was gentle on their skin.
